Changes:
cdrecord (3:1.8-3) frozen unstable; urgency=low
.
* Included the fixed linux scsi driver from 1.8.1 -- the previous release
has a bug causing CD's to fail to fixate properly. This fixes an
important bug, and so should go into frozen. (closes: #62855)
* Group "cdrom" always exists on a Debian system (closes: #63058)
* Cdrecord doesn't even refer to root in the postinst (closes: #59763)
* Cdrecord now uses suidregister. Cdrecord is still installed 0755, but
now those foolish enough to want to make it suid root can do so on their
own systems. (closes: #61899)
